While some militias have openly resisted disarmament, experts say those expressing support for the government’s plans may be motivated by political calculations.

Muqtada al-Sadr is the first militia leader to heed new Prime Minister Ali al-Zaidi’s call to place weapons in the hands of the state as US pressure continues.
